Development of rectangular current pulse generator for sintering of nanomaterials
N.S.P. Jonnakuti, S. Kar, N.K. Kishore,
Published in
2008
Abstract
Design and development of a rectangular current pulse generator is presented. The generator produces 15 ms wide, 100 A amplitude unipolar pulses into an 8 ω load. Pulses with duration of 10-20 ms are essential for the development of compacts of the nanomaterial samples while avoiding grain growth on the samples dominant at long pulses. The pulses are produced by discharging the charged artificial transmission line into the load impedance equal to the surge impedance of the transmission line. These pulses obtained are applied for sintering of samples like Aluminum and Graphite. © 2008 IEEE.
